Workers at Target stores and distribution centers in places like New York, where competition for finding and hiring staff is the fiercest, could see starting wages as high as $24 an hour this year.

The highest pay will be going to hires in the most competitive markets. Target currently pays a universal starting wage of $15 an hour.
